About

Eiki Goto is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Ophthalmology. According to data from OpenAlex, Eiki Goto has authored 69 papers receiving a total of 4.9k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 65 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 38 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and 26 papers in Ophthalmology. Recurrent topics in Eiki Goto’s work include Ocular Surface and Contact Lens (65 papers), Corneal Surgery and Treatments (28 papers) and Corneal surgery and disorders (23 papers). Eiki Goto is often cited by papers focused on Ocular Surface and Contact Lens (65 papers), Corneal Surgery and Treatments (28 papers) and Corneal surgery and disorders (23 papers). Eiki Goto collaborates with scholars based in Japan, United States and Türkiye. Eiki Goto's co-authors include Kazuo Tsubota, Yukihiro Matsumoto, Murat Doğru, Jun Shimazaki, Shigeto Shimmura, Yukiko Yagi, Takashi Kojima, Reiko Ishida, Scheffer C.G. Tseng and Minako Kaido and has published in prestigious journals such as Ophthalmology, American Journal of Ophthalmology and Investigative Ophthalmology & Visual Science.
